User-Agent: Mozilla/5.0 (Macintosh; U; PPC Mac OS X; en-US; rv:1.0.1) Gecko/20021104 Chimera/0.6 Build Identifier: Mozilla/5.0 (Macintosh; U; PPC Mac OS X; en-US; rv:1.0.1) Gecko/20021104 Chimera/0.6 Text rendering in left side bar messed up. Fonts appear overlapping in table. Reproducible: Always Steps to Reproduce: 1. Load URL: http://www.mozilla.org/projects/chimera/development.html 2. See left hand grey colored table with blue text. Actual Results: Layout messed up. Expected Results: Text shouldn't overlap nomatter what. Found layout issue same in Chimera .6 and Mozilla 1.2b.
